Backyard Blacksmith posted:

Yeah, you may not want to see the leper's colony in a few hours then. My vagina centipedes were acting up, so I gave a bunch of people pretty stout probations.

All joking aside, I do look through the thread for context, re-read the OP, and look at the offending poster's rap sheet and post history if it's difficult to make a decision on punishment. Best punishment scenario (for you guys), is not having a rap sheet, generally being a good poster, and not loving up in any of the lite-porn threads. If someone is like this and they get reported, they will usually get a 6hr-1 day probation. If someone has 6 bans, 17 probations, and four title changes and posts a one word reply opposing someone's well thought out and voiced point, they will get a week. A month if I have to go to the lite-porn threads to probate them (a LOT of this happened a few minutes ago, so I had to give out a bunch of probations).

Only like a quarter of the posts reported to me get punished.
